The space The cowshed is a Victorian addition to the adjacent timber-frame barn which was built in 1610, some 30 years after the farmhouse at Town Farm (also available to rent airbnb.com/h/townfarm) . The cowshed was converted 15 years ago, conserving the vaulted ceilings, brick walls and tiled roofs. There is step-free access, solid wood flooring throughout and a flame-effect electric stove.
